APID sequence flag

A bug has been found in APID sequence_flag for COMPRESSED PAS 3D data for both Burst mode and Snapshots.

This bug has been detected on data for 2019-06-19 and 2019-06-20.

Description

A normal sequence is composed by:

  • a first 3D packet of type START giving the number of samples = N

Then a sequence 1..N composed by:

  • an unique packet of type FIRST that describe the following 3D data content

  • an unique packet or a sequence of packets of type DATA

Packet of type START or FIRST have an APID sequence_flag = 3 (unique packet sequence)

Packets ot type DATA can be :

  • unique with sequence_flag = 3

  • a sequence of packets with sequence_flag = [1, 0, 0, …, 2]
    where 1 : start of sequence, 0 : middle of sequence, 2 : end of sequence

Caution
Bug

For SID = 204 and 210, we could just find DATA packet with sequence_flag = 1
